I think he wants to be able to add a flag, i.e. -nssvc nis, -nssvc
dns, -nssvc 'ldap', etc. to getent that will dlopen the appropriate
nss_blah library instead of following the lookup in nsswitch.conf so
that the lookup to a particular database can be scripted.
